At the appointment last week, we had a couple major occurrences. 2 big tests that get done at that stage of 36 weeks. The first was the GBS or Group B Strep test. Strep is a normal flora that lives in and on us all and is what is called ‘opportunistic.’ In other words, if it gets in the wrong place it can make you sick, but in the right places it works with your body. About one third of women have it living normally in their vagina and/or their lower intestine. Which is fine for them. It is not fine however for a completely sterile baby who hasn’t been exposed to any microbiata the whole time in utero and can cause some serious illnesses if the baby passes through a birth canal laden with Group B strep, like meningitis! Fortunately, there is an easy fix of simple IV antibiotics during labor which takes care of most cases. And although it is fairly rare, it is something all pregnant women are tested for because it is so easy to fix.
